In this episode, Sam sits down with patient advocate, G-PACT board member and storyteller Jim Sliney to unpack the power of storytelling in the chronic illness and advocacy space. Together, they explore how to craft stories that resonate; starting with understanding your audience, navigating vulnerability, and embracing authenticity. Jim shares practical advice on overcoming the fear of being seen, the art of visual storytelling, and how refining your story can deepen its impact. Whether you're new to sharing your experience or looking to refine your voice, this conversation is a reminder that your story can spark real connection and change.


Hosted by two people navigating life with gastroparesis, Surviving out of Spite is a raw and real conversation from the G-PACT non-profit. This isn't a clinical lecture; it's the sound of two friends unpacking the daily reality of a chronic condition, finding humor in the absurd moments and solidarity in the shared struggles. You'll hear candid personal stories that range from frustrating to triumphant, alongside practical tips forged from lived experience. The dialogue covers everything from managing health and relationships to simply preserving your identity beyond a diagnosis. Tuning into this podcast feels like pulling up a chair to a kitchen table conversation where no topic is off-limits and laughter is considered essential medicine. It builds a community through audio, reminding anyone facing a similar journey that they are understood. Each episode explores the complex patient experience with honesty, aiming to inform, connect, and affirm that navigating life with gastroparesis is a story of resilience, often fueled by a bit of defiant spirit.
